What is events marketing?

Events marketing is a strategy that involves promoting a brand, product, or service through in-person or virtual events such as conferences, trade shows, product launches, and webinars. The goal is to create engaging experiences that foster direct interactions between the company and its target audience. Events marketing helps build brand awareness, generate leads, and strengthen customer relationships through memorable, interactive touchpoints.

What is the difference between Events Marketing vs Event Coordinator?

AspectEvents MarketingEvent Coordinator
Primary FocusPromoting and advertising events to attract attendees and generate interestPlanning, organizing, and executing the logistics of individual events
Skills RequiredMarketing strategies, branding, digital promotion, communicationOrganization, time management, vendor coordination, problem-solving
Work EnvironmentMarketing departments, agencies, corporate settingsEvent venues, hotels, corporate offices, outdoor locations
Common CertificationsEvent marketing certifications, digital marketing coursesEvent planning certifications, project management courses

While both roles are integral to event success, Events Marketing focuses on promoting and attracting audiences through marketing strategies, whereas an Event Coordinator handles the detailed planning and execution of the event itself. Understanding these differences helps professionals choose the right career path or job focus within the events industry.

How do you become an events marketing professional?

To become an events marketing professional, individuals typically pursue a bachelor's degree in marketing, communications, or a related field. Gaining experience through internships or entry-level roles, developing skills in event planning, digital marketing, and communication, and becoming familiar with marketing tools and analytics are important steps in building a career in this field.

How does an events marketing professional typically collaborate with other departments during the planning and execution of events?

Events Marketing professionals often work closely with teams such as sales, public relations, and product management to ensure that each event aligns with broader business goals. They coordinate with sales to understand target audiences and generate leads, while partnering with PR to maximize media coverage and brand exposure. Collaboration with creative and logistics teams is also essential for developing engaging content and managing on-site execution. This cross-functional teamwork is crucial for delivering cohesive and impactful events.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as an events marketing professional, and why are they important?

To thrive in Events Marketing, you need strong project management, strategic planning, and communication skills, often supported by a degree in marketing or related fields. Familiarity with event management software, CRM systems, and digital marketing tools is typically required. Creativity, adaptability, and excellent interpersonal skills help professionals excel in engaging audiences and managing stakeholders. These capabilities are crucial for executing successful events that drive brand awareness and achieve organizational goals.
